the Apis mellifera genome encodes three alpha1,3-FucT homologues FucTA, FucTB and FucTC, expressed in yeast and insect cells only FucTA is found to be a core alpha1,3-FucT (EC 2.1.214), FucTC discloses to be the first Lewis-type alpha1,3-FucT (EC 2.4.1.152) to be described in insects, FucTB does not show any activity Apis mellifera

Inhibitors

Inhibitors Comment Organism Structure
Cu2+ completely abolishes the enzyme’s activity Apis mellifera
EDTA completely abolishes the enzyme’s activity Apis mellifera
Zn2+ completely abolishes the enzyme’s activity Apis mellifera

Metals/Ions

Metals/Ions Comment Organism Structure
Mn2+ strongly activated by Mn2+ Apis mellifera
